Holy Mother of the Rosary Cathedral Parish in Lancaster, New York will be hosting the 70th Annual PNCC/YMSR Bowling Tournament on May 29-31, 2015. We are exciting about this event returning to the Buffalo-Pittsburgh Diocese, and as pastor of the Cathedral Parish, I invite your participation in the tournament as a bowler or guest. The tournament will be held on the weekend that includes “Trinity Sunday” for our Sunday worship. Interestingly enough, bowling pins are arranged in a triangular pattern on the deck of the lanes. The triangle is one of the symbols used when trying to visually understand God’s mystery of the Holy Trinity: Father, Son and Holy Spirit I would like to think that our event also has three parts to it: Faith — Fellowship – Friendship.
The faith of those attending is manifested in their dedication to our PNCC. Many participants are active in so many aspects of parish, diocesan & national church life. Fellowship, either on our off the lanes is the bond we feel as we draw participants and guests from all around the PNCC. We “catch up” on church happenings in our parishes and share joys and concerns of our immediate family events. Lastly, friendships are renewed every time we gather together at a tournament and new ones can be made every year. Perhaps then, our theme could be “Trinity in Our Unity.”
